Skip to content

MarkOffNick/ServerAPI_NestJS_TypeORM_PG_AuthJWT

Repository files navigation

Серверный API

Техническое задание

Разработайте с помощью Node.js и PostgreSQL серверный api.

Реализуйте регистрацию пользователей, с возможностью заполнения своих данных (ФИО, возраст). Реализуйте простую аутентификацию. Также реализуйте возможность изменять свои данные. Пользователи могут добавлять в систему данные о своих детях (но не более 5 детей на одного пользователя). У пользователей должна быть реализована возможность изменять и удалять информацию о своих детях.

Все методы описаны в Swagger.

Реализуйте развертывание БД в Docker.

Установка

$ npm install

ПЕРЕМЕННОЕ ОКРУЖЕНИЕ

В проекте представлен пример .env файла. В примере указаны данные от контейнера БД. При необходимости можно запустить контейнер командой:

$ docker-compose up -d

ЗАПУСК

# Разработка
$ npm run start

# Режим наблюдения
$ npm run start:dev

ДОКУМЕНТАЦИЯ

GET http://localhost:7474/api/doc

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published